Overview of Current Price Movement


As of the latest trading session, Sun Pharmaceutical Industries' stock price settled at ₹1,810.65, marking a marginal change from the previous close of ₹1,804.85. The intraday range spanned from ₹1,803.25 to ₹1,815.00, with the stock approaching its 52-week high of ₹1,910.00, while maintaining a distance from the 52-week low of ₹1,547.25. This price behaviour suggests a consolidation phase near the upper end of its annual trading range.



Technical Trend Evolution


The technical trend for Sun Pharmaceutical Industries has undergone a revision in market assessment, moving from mildly bullish to bullish. This shift is supported by a combination of technical indicators that provide a nuanced view of the stock’s momentum and potential trajectory.



MACD Analysis


The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D) indicator presents a mixed picture. On a weekly basis, the MACD remains bullish, indicating positive momentum in the medium term. However, the monthly MACD shows a mildly bearish stance, suggesting some caution for longer-term investors. This divergence between weekly and monthly MACD readings points to a potential short-term strength that may not yet be fully confirmed over extended periods.



Relative Strength Index (RSI) Signals


The RSI readings for both weekly and monthly timeframes currently do not emit a definitive signal. This neutral RSI status implies that the stock is neither overbought nor oversold, indicating a balanced momentum without extreme price pressures. Investors may interpret this as a period of equilibrium, awaiting further directional cues.



Bollinger Bands and Moving Averages


Bollinger Bands provide additional insight, with both weekly and monthly indicators signalling bullish tendencies. This suggests that price volatility is contained within an upward trending channel, reinforcing the positive momentum observed in other technical measures. Complementing this, the daily moving averages also reflect a bullish stance, indicating that short-term price action is aligned with upward momentum.



Other Technical Indicators


The Know Sure Thing (KST) indicator shows a weekly bullish signal, while the monthly KST remains mildly bearish, mirroring the MACD’s mixed timeframe outlook. Dow Theory assessments for both weekly and monthly periods are mildly bullish, supporting a cautiously optimistic view of the stock’s trend. Meanwhile, the On-Balance Volume (OBV) indicator registers mildly bullish readings on both weekly and monthly charts, suggesting that volume trends are generally supportive of price gains.

Comparative Performance Against Sensex


Examining Sun Pharmaceutical Industries’ returns relative to the Sensex provides further context to its market standing. Over the past week, the stock recorded a return of 1.84%, significantly outpacing the Sensex’s 0.10% gain. The one-month return for the stock stands at 6.88%, compared to the Sensex’s 1.11%, indicating stronger short-term performance.



However, year-to-date figures reveal a contrasting scenario, with the stock showing a return of -3.92% against the Sensex’s 9.70%. Over the one-year horizon, Sun Pharma’s return of 3.50% trails the Sensex’s 6.84%. These figures suggest that while the stock has demonstrated resilience in recent months, it has yet to fully align with broader market gains over the medium term.



Longer-term returns paint a more favourable picture for Sun Pharmaceutical Industries. Over three years, the stock has delivered a cumulative return of 75.23%, nearly doubling the Sensex’s 37.61% over the same period. The five-year return is particularly notable at 253.95%, substantially exceeding the Sensex’s 94.16%. Even over a decade, the stock’s 144.70% return, while below the Sensex’s 228.08%, reflects significant value creation for long-term investors.
